Luke 6:37 in Carapana

37 Bairo ĩ quetibʉjʉ yaparo, na ĩñupʉ̃ tunu: “Aperã noo na caátiãnierẽ roro bʉsʉpaieticõãña, mʉjããrẽ bairo Dios cʉ̃ã mʉjãã caátiere, ‘Roro átiyama,’ cʉ̃ caĩẽtĩparore bairo ĩrã. Tunu bairoa camasãrẽ, ‘Carorã mʉjãã ãniña,’ na ĩẽtĩcõãña, mʉjããrẽ bairo Dios cʉ̃ã, ‘Carorã mʉjãã ãniña,’ mʉjããrẽ cʉ̃ caĩẽtĩparore bairo ĩrã. Caroaro ása. Aperã roro mʉjããrẽ na caátiere masiritiya. Bairo mʉjãã caápata, Dios cʉ̃ã roro mʉjãã caátiere masiriyobojagʉmi. Mʉjããrẽ netõõgʉmi yua.

Other Translations

King James Version (KJV)

Judge not, and ye shall not be judged: condemn not, and ye shall not be condemned: forgive, and ye shall be forgiven:

American Standard Version (ASV)

And judge not, and ye shall not be judged: and condemn not, and ye shall not be condemned: release, and ye shall be released:

Bible in Basic English (BBE)

Be not judges of others, and you will not be judged: do not give punishment to others, and you will not get punishment yourselves: make others free, and you will be made free:

Darby English Bible (DBY)

And judge not, and ye shall not be judged; condemn not, and ye shall not be condemned. Remit, and it shall be remitted to you.

World English Bible (WEB)

Don't judge, And you won't be judged. Don't condemn, And you won't be condemned. Set free, And you will be set free.

Young's Literal Translation (YLT)

`And judge not, and ye may not be judged; condemn not, and ye may not be condemned; release, and ye shall be released.
